Ingredients
– 4 medium zucchinis
– 1 pound ground turkey or chicken
– 1 cup black beans, drained and rinsed
– 1 cup corn kernels (fresh or frozen)
– 1 small onion, diced
– 2 cloves garlic, minced
– 1 tablespoon chili powder
– 1 teaspoon cumin
– 1 teaspoon paprika
– Salt and pepper, to taste
– 1 cup diced tomatoes (fresh or canned)
– 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
– 2 tablespoons olive oil
– Fresh cilantro, for garnish
– Sour cream or avocado, for serving (optional)
Step-by-Step Instructions
Creating these delicious Mexican Zucchini Boats is straightforward and fun. Follow these steps to bring this dish to life:
1. Preheat Oven: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C).
2. Prepare Zucchini: Cut each zucchini in half lengthwise and scoop out the seeds to create boats. Place them in a baking dish.
3. Cook Meat: In a large skillet, heat olive oil over medium heat. Add diced onion and garlic, sauté until translucent.
4. Add Protein: Add ground turkey or chicken to the skillet. Cook until browned, breaking it apart with a spatula.
5. Incorporate Vegetables: Add corn, black beans, and diced tomatoes to the skillet. Stir in chili powder, cumin, paprika, salt, and pepper. Let it simmer for about 5-7 minutes.
6. Fill Zucchini: Spoon the filling mixture into each zucchini boat generously.
7. Top with Cheese: Sprinkle shredded cheddar cheese on top of each filled zucchini boat.
8. Bake: Cover the baking dish with foil and bake for 25 minutes. Remove foil and bake for an additional 5-10 minutes until the cheese is bubbly and golden.
9. Garnish: Remove from the oven and let cool slightly. Garnish with fresh cilantro before serving.

Additional Tips
– Experiment with Spices: If you love heat, consider adding diced jalapeños or a dash of cayenne pepper to the filling. This will elevate the flavor profile and add some zing.
– Use Fresh Herbs: Incorporate fresh herbs like oregano or basil to enhance the taste. They complement the dish’s flavors beautifully.
– Try Different Cheeses: Instead of cheddar, use Monterey Jack or queso fresco for a different twist. Each cheese will impart its unique flavor.
– Grilling Option: For a summery variation, try grilling the zucchini boats instead of baking them. It adds a wonderful smoky flavor.
– Make It Vegan: Substitute ground turkey or chicken with lentils or a plant-based protein. Use vegan cheese for a complete vegan dish.
Recipe Variation
Feel free to customize your Mexican Zucchini Boats with these variations:
1. Taco Style: Use taco seasoning instead of the spices listed and top with diced avocado and pico de gallo for a fresh, vibrant finish.
2. Mediterranean Twist: Replace the black beans with chickpeas, adding feta cheese and olives for a Mediterranean flair.
3. Breakfast Boats: Swap out the meat for scrambled eggs and add diced bell peppers and onions for a hearty breakfast option.
4. Stuffed with Quinoa: Use cooked quinoa as a base in the filling for a protein-packed vegetarian alternative. Add spinach for extra nutrition.
Freezing and Storage
– Storage: Leftover Mexican Zucchini Boats can be kept in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3-4 days.
– Freezing: If you want to freeze them, wrap each boat in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e bag. They can last for up to 2-3 months in the freezer. When ready to eat, simply thaw and reheat in the oven until warmed through.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I use different types of meat in this recipe?
Yes, you can use ground beef, pork, or even turkey sausage. Each will add a unique flavor to your dish.
What should I serve with Mexican Zucchini Boats?
These boats pair well with a side salad, corn on the cob, or Mexican rice for a complete meal.
How long do the leftovers last?
When stored properly, the leftovers will last in the refrigerator for up to four days.
Can I make these boats in advance?
Absolutely! You can prepare the filling a day ahead and store it in the fridge. Assemble the zucchini boats just before baking.
Is this dish suitable for gluten-free diets?
Yes! This recipe is naturally gluten-free, but always check your labels on ingredients, especially canned goods.
